Professor Emerita Catches Media’s Fancy
Dr. Gertrude Neumark, Howe Professor Emerita of Materials Science, has been in the media spotlight recently for petitioning the United States International Trade Commission for a hearing to prohibit imports of products that she is claiming are violating her patents. Professor Neumark is one of the world’s foremost experts on doping wide band-gap semiconductors, a process that has resulted in the creation of short wave-length (blue and ultraviolet) light-emitting diodes (LEDs) and lasers.
She was recently interviewed on Fox Business News and is the subject of a news story in the April 10 issue of Nature, entitled Gertrude versus Goliath. See the story at:
